设计与实现
随着人口的不断增加和城市化进程的加速,交通拥堵、事故频发等问题正在严重影响着人们的日常生活。如何提高交通效率、减少交通事故,成为当代社会所面临的重要课题。虚拟现实技术的迅猛发展为解决这些问题提供了全新的思路和方法。本文将介绍一个基于虚拟现实技术的智能交通仿真系统的设计与实现。
一、系统需求分析 1. 交通仿真场景选择
智能交通仿真系统需要模拟真实的交通环境,因此需要选择一个典型的交通场景。可以选择城市交通拥堵、高速公路行车、交通事故处理等场景。选择一个典型的场景,有助于更好地设计和实现系统功能。
2. 虚拟现实技术应用
该系统设计与实现以虚拟现实技术作为基础,因此需要选择相应的虚拟现实技术。如VR(Virtual Reality)虚拟现实技术、AR(Augmented Reality)增强现实技术,并根据仿真场景的实际需求进行适当的选择。
3. 系统功能需求
智能交通仿真系统应具备以下功能:
- 车辆行驶仿真:模拟车辆在道路上的行驶情况,包括车辆的加速、减速、转弯、刹车等动作。
- 路况模拟:模拟实时的交通路况,包括交通流量、车辆速度、事故发生等情况。
- 交通事故预警:根据交通仿真结果,对可能发生的交通事故进行预警,提供相应的提示信息。
- 交通管理与优化:基于仿真结果,分析交通拥堵的原因,并提供相应的交通管理和优化措施。
二、系统设计与实现 1. 软件开发环境选择
根据系统的需求,选择合适的软件开发环境。可以选择Unity3D、Unreal Engine等虚拟现实开发平台进行系统的设计和实现。
2. 3D建模与场景设计
利用3D建模软件,设计车辆模型、道路模型、交通标志等。根据选定的场景,将设计好的模型和场景导入到虚拟现实开发平台中,并进行合理布置和调整。
3. 车辆行驶仿真实现
基于选定的虚拟现实技术,利用编程语言进行车辆行驶仿真的实现。通过对车辆模型的控制,实现车辆的加速、减速、转弯等动作,并与交通场景进行交互。
4. 路况模拟与交通事故预警
基于仿真场景和车辆行驶仿真的结果,利用算法模拟实时的交通路况,并对可能发生的交通事故进行预测和预警。根据事故的位置和程度,提供相应的提示信息。
5. 交通管理与优化
根据仿真结果分析交通拥堵的原因,提供相应的交通管理和优化措施。可以通过调整交通信号灯的时间、增设或减少车道等方式,来改善交通状况。
三、系统应用和展望
基于虚拟现实技术的智能交通仿真系统的设计与实现,可以有效帮助交通管理部门进行交通优化和事故预防。该系统还可以用
于驾驶员的驾驶技能培训和交通安全教育,提高驾驶员的交通意识和安全意识。
然而,系统的设计与实现仍面临一些挑战。首先,虚拟现实技术的硬件设备和成本仍然较高,限制了系统的普及和推广。其次,系统仿真结果的准确性和可信度需要进一步提高,以提供更有效的交通管理和优化措施。
总之,基于虚拟现实技术的智能交通仿真系统的设计与实现,为解决当代交通问题提供了一种新的思路和方法。随着虚拟现实技术的不断发展和成熟,相信该系统将在未来得到广泛应用,并对交通领域的发展产生积极的影响。
因篇幅问题不能全部显示,请点此查看更多更全内容